Nationals now featuring player Twitter handles on the scoreboard (Picture)

June 4, 2012 by Steve DelVecchio • Comments
FacebookTweetLinkedInRedditThreadsWhatsAppEmail

If by now you are not convinced that Twitter is taking over the world, there must be no convincing you. Before long, high school students will be writing @ResearchPapers with #Hashtags in them and still earning #QualityGrades. It sounds crazy, but that’s the direction we seem to be heading and the Washington Nationals are embracing it. As James Wagner of the Washington Post pointed out and the great Dan Steinberg confirmed, the Nationals have started showing players’ Twitter handles on the center field scoreboard when they come to bat at Nationals Park.

That’s right, knowing where you can go to follow your favorite player or send them a tweet is now included in the same block of information as their weight, height, date of birth, and birthplace. Take that, NBA t-shirts with players’ Twitter handles. Bonehead tweets have been known to cause a major stir, but apparently the Nationals are not concerned about that. Either they trust their players enough, or they’re looking to build their brand any way possible.
